Learner Recruitment Executive - Apprenticeships

Learner Recruitment Executive - Apprenticeships

Full Time/ Permanent

£27,080-£29,594 + PRP

St Albans with travel between various locations

We are looking for a dynamic Learner Recruitment Executive to join our apprenticeship team. In this role, you will be responsible for attracting and enrolling candidates into our apprenticeship programmes.

Key tasks include outreach to potential learners, conducting interviews and assessments, and guiding applicants through the enrolment process.

The ideal candidate will have excellent communication and interpersonal skills, experience in recruitment or education, and a passion for supporting individuals in their career development. Join us to help shape the next generation of skilled professionals.
